SamSam, I am not through reading the report word for word but I think you may be close to the truth somewhat.

So far, it appears that Iggy thought he was joking. As in most school situations, one or two people get the brunt of the joking. However, bullying is something else.

From what I have read so far, it wasn't so much bullying as it was joking and pranking in very bad taste and, as we Blacks used to say in the 60's "wolfing on" people. That means trash talking.

It appears that Martin was one of the people subject to that pranking and trash talking and just laughed about it but inside, it was tearing him up.

It's hard for people to know that you don't take it as a joke unless you tell them to back off and are serious about it.

As the report acknowledges however, some people think that if they just laugh it off and play along, it will stop. What they don't realize is, however, like I said above, groups tend to pick out one or two people to raze and the people they pick can either

1) get angry and back them off or
2) laugh it off and basically act like it's all in good fun

the problem with Martin was is that he did number 2 while he was feeling like number 1 (or feeling hurt).

I don't know what you do in that situation because most victims of bullying either show hurt or anger.

If the victim OUTWARDLY shows neither but INWARDLY is devastated AND ASSUMING THAT these guys were just being buffoons and not malicious, then you have what you have with this situation, which is a f*cked up situation.

I'm not through reading yet but it preliminarily seems unfair to me for the report to recognize on one hand that Iggy was basically just kidding around and on the other hand say "BUT WE CAN'T HAVE THAT SORT OF THING GOING ON, EVEN IF DONE IN FUN" where they damn well know that it probably happens in every other locker room in the NFL.


Right now, I'd bet my house that the other 31 NFL teams are having private meetings and telling everybody to cut this stuff out otherwise they will end up like the Dolphins if anybody decides to complain.

Some of you have looked at Martin as using this to get a free paycheck. I don't think that's the case. Again, I'm not through reading the report line for line but Martin seems to be a very weird individual who can see his feelings hurt and LAUGH ABOUT IT ON THE OUTSIDE yet let it tear him up on the inside.

Rather than Martin being a p*ssy as a lot of you think, I think he is a straight out mental case and if it had not been this, then it would have been something else. Or maybe if he hadn't gone into football, then he could have been productive in some other job.


But football guys are gonna act a fool and you either gotta fight them or let them know you don't appreciate it. One or the other.

So far, the report hasn't mentioned Cameron Wake. He was the one who tried to physically hurt Martin but Iggy stepped in and hurt Wake and after that Wake backed off of Martin.

But Wake was from the defensive line and Iggy was protecting one of his own from an outsider, somewhat line in a gang. However when other oline people, basically like being from the same gang, started to harass Martin, Iggy expected Martin to defend himself. But even then, Iggy never did anything but prank Martin and engaged in back and forth joking threats.

I haven't finished reading yet but it pisses me off that the one guy who tried to defend Martin and only joked with him in a joking way (like using the N word) is getting blamed and all the other bad actors on the team are going scotch free and Martin himself is being viewed as a victim of Iggy when iggy had no notion in the world that Martin was hurting from the kidding.
